Output 53f95a23efcbc9612c9dbecf5c8fb234f61db1cf74818566431f0110ae7be622:18

value
3400000
script pubkey
OP_0 OP_PUSHBYTES_20 80ce50fc1735571f8c97173bedd85f5b90739be9
address
bc1qsr89plqhx4t3lryhzua7mkzltwg88xlf4dhy65
transaction
53f95a23efcbc9612c9dbecf5c8fb234f61db1cf74818566431f0110ae7be622